A simple preoperative classification is described to predict the intrauterine and ectopic pregnancy rates following distal tubal microsurgery. Laser CO2 microsurgical salpingostomies were performed on 76 patients between January 1979 and January 1984. All of the patients underwent a preoperative assessment, which included hysterosalpingogram and laparoscopy, to formulate a preoperative classification based on a point system. The patients were divided into four groups according to tubal damage, with a subsequent intrauterine pregnancy rate of 58.3% in grade I, 36.6% in grade II, 9.5% in grade III, and 0% in grade IV. The patients were divided into four groups according to adhesions, with a subsequent intrauterine pregnancy rate of 38.8% with no adhesion, 32.0% with mild adhesions, 26.6% with moderate adhesions, and 5.5% with severe adhesions. From these results, a preoperative management is proposed for patients being considered for either distal tubal microsurgery or in vitro fertilization.

A longitudinal study of HbA1c levels during normal pregnancy was carried out on 54 women. Three measurements were systematically performed around the 14th, the 24th and the 33rd weeks of gestation. On average, an initial decrease was observed in the first period, followed by a significant increase in the second period. The latter increase was negatively related to age (r = -0.33; p less than 0.05) and to prepregnancy weight (r = -0.26; p = 0.06), but neither to the birth weight of the offspring nor to total weight gain. The variation of HbA1c in the first period was not related to any of these four factors.

607 urethral smears were obtained from 330 women at the end of pregnancy. The cells of the stratified columnar epithelium were observed only in smears with at-term or post-term patterns : the presence of separated columnar cells is not significant ; in contrast small clusters of basal columnar cells or separated parabasal squamous cells characterize smears with post-term patterns. The significance of these observations is discussed.
